What is the Footcandle standards in lighting?

Footcandles is a unit of measure used by lighting professionals to calculate light levels. A footcandle is the illuminance on a single square foot surface.

What is the recommended light level?

For general household activity, 150 to 200 lux is the recommended lighting level. For focused activity, the lux is 300 to 500. Fine detail sewing is a good example of a concentrated activity of 800 to 1000 lux.

What are the minimum footcandles?

20 foot candles are required for general spaces. 50 foot candles of lighting is sufficient in areas where reading is done. Between 10 and 20 foot candles can be used in conference rooms and other areas where visually challenging tasks are occasionally performed.
